Vivid Voltage Best Cards & Chase Guide (2026)
Vivid Voltage is the Rainbow Pikachu set. The ‘fat Pikachu’ VMAX Rainbow Rare became one of the defining cards of the Sword & Shield era, and five years later it still carries the set’s chase board almost single-handedly.
Prices below were pulled from TCGplayer market data when this guide was last updated — they move daily, so every card links to its live price page.
The top 10 chase cards in Vivid Voltage
| Rank | Card | Rarity | Market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Pikachu VMAX (#188) | Secret Rare | $149.12 |
| 2 | Pikachu V (#170) | Ultra Rare | $34.72 |
| 3 | Pokémon Center Lady (#185) | Ultra Rare | $16.13 |
| 4 | Rayquaza (#138) | Amazing Rare | $15.93 |
| 5 | Togekiss VMAX (#191) | Secret Rare | $11.00 |
| 6 | Pikachu VMAX (#44) | Holo Rare VMAX | $10.10 |
| 7 | Nessa (#196) | Secret Rare | $9.94 |
| 8 | Nessa (#183) | Ultra Rare | $9.26 |
| 9 | Leon (#182) | Ultra Rare | $9.22 |
| 10 | Galarian Darmanitan VMAX (#187) | Secret Rare | $7.09 |

Why these cards lead the set
Pikachu VMAX Rainbow Rare (#188) — the chonky Pikachu — trades around $150 raw and multiples of that in PSA 10. It’s one of the few 2020-era cards with genuine icon status; demand renews with every new wave of collectors.
Pikachu V Full Art (#170) is the budget companion at ~$35, and Rayquaza Amazing Rare (#138) represents the set’s other innovation — the short-lived Amazing Rare foil treatment that collectors have warmed to in hindsight.
The trainer slots (Pokemon Center Lady #185, Nessa #183/#196) stay relevant on art alone.

FAQ
What is the most expensive card in Vivid Voltage?
Pikachu VMAX (#188) is currently the most valuable card in Vivid Voltage at roughly $149.12 — see the live top-10 ranking for today’s exact number.
Should I buy packs or singles?
One card carries this set, so the math is simple: if you want Rainbow Pikachu, buy Rainbow Pikachu. Vintage-adjacent SWSH sealed keeps creeping up, but the per-pack EV is thin.
When was Vivid Voltage released?
Vivid Voltage released on November 13, 2020 as part of the Sword & Shield era.
